Questions for Your Tour
- 1Given that Greenway Manor has a 5-star staffing rating, how does your nursing team coordinate care to ensure consistent communication with family members?
- 2I noticed the facility has a 4-star health inspection rating; could you walk me through the steps you have taken to address the recent state violations and improve those specific areas?
- 3Some families have expressed concerns regarding responsiveness; what systems do you have in place to ensure that family inquiries are addressed promptly?
- 4With such a highly-regarded physical therapy team, how are residents encouraged to participate in these sessions as part of their daily routine?
- 5How does your team handle medical emergencies or urgent health changes during evening and weekend hours?
- 6What does a typical social calendar look like for residents here, and how do you encourage participation among those who might be more reserved?

Inspection History
Medicare Inspection History
3-year lookback · Medicare 2026
Families have filed complaints that triggered serious deficiencies regarding abuse and neglect prevention, with issues recurring across multiple surveys from 2024 to 2025. The facility shows persistent problems with fire safety systems, smoke barriers, and electrical systems that have repeated across all surveys since 2022. While all deficiencies show correction dates, the pattern of recurring fire safety violations and ongoing complaints about resident protection raises concerns about sustained compliance.
